A complete multi-view video streaming system
In this paper we present a scalable multi-view video streaming system with client-side view interpolation. Most parts of the system have been shown to be able to perform in real-time, but never as a complete system. Even though our algorithms are not yet highly optimized, we show that running a complete multi-view streaming system video on consumer hardware is possible today. Since multi-view coding and streaming has not reached the consumer market yet due to its high requirements for computational power and Internet bandwidth, the proof that those problems can be solved without specialized hardware can lead to new and more immersive video experiences without the need for 3D glasses or VR goggles.
